Output 8410077bf17de263562445a9783f09b0e6a8f25953d05fc8b9a97263c9db26b3:23

value
57783
script pubkey
OP_0 OP_PUSHBYTES_20 5dd0390fa6f5dd93cdc9a99db81d04b03a9b6a4c
address
bc1qthgrjrax7hwe8nwf4xwms8gykqafk6jvhxqzg2
transaction
8410077bf17de263562445a9783f09b0e6a8f25953d05fc8b9a97263c9db26b3
spent
true